TECHNICAL SCOPE OF WORK<br />
1. Introduction<br />
The <strong>Indian</strong> <strong>Institute</strong> <strong>of</strong> Science is a premier Research <strong>and</strong><br />
Education institute in the country. The campus has a fiber based<br />
gigabit Ethernet backbone spread across 1.5 square kms <strong>of</strong> the<br />
campus area <strong>to</strong> interconnect the various departments on campus.<br />
The network comprises <strong>of</strong> a core Ethernet switch that <strong>for</strong>ms the<br />
root <strong>of</strong> the tree <strong>to</strong>pology <strong>of</strong> the gigabit Ethernet backbone. The tree<br />
is organized in<strong>to</strong> level 1, level 2 <strong>and</strong> level 3 nodes (a <strong>to</strong>tal <strong>of</strong> about<br />
57) <strong>and</strong> there are about 3000 plus end systems in the campus that<br />
are interconnected.<br />
The campus hosts comprise <strong>of</strong> both clients <strong>and</strong> servers. Clients<br />
access the computing facilities at the SERC as well as the Internet.<br />
Servers on campus host in<strong>for</strong>mation that is accessible from the<br />
Internet.<br />
The campus has three access links <strong>to</strong> the Internet subscribed<br />
through three different Internet service providers.<br />
1.1 Internet Resources Availability<br />
The campus has a <strong>to</strong>tal address range <strong>of</strong> two /19s <strong>of</strong> the address<br />
144.16.0.0/16, allocated by ERNET <strong>for</strong> use on the campus.<br />
However, the campus consists <strong>of</strong> privately addressed hosts<br />
(10.0.0.0/8) accessing the Internet <strong>and</strong> publicly addressed servers<br />
(from the range mentioned above) providing in<strong>for</strong>mation via the<br />
Internet.<br />
1.2 Internet Services on campus<br />
The campus has direct access <strong>to</strong> resources on the Internet. All web<br />
access from campus <strong>to</strong> the Internet is through a www/ftp proxycache.<br />
All email coming in<strong>to</strong> <strong>and</strong> going out <strong>of</strong> the campus is<br />
through a single email server on campus. Within the campus,<br />
there are mail servers in each department providing mailbox<br />
access services <strong>to</strong> the local users.<br />
5
1.3 Network Security<br />
Network access security is implemented using ACLs <strong>to</strong> permit<br />
specific services only. Other specific access is permitted with an<br />
additional layer <strong>of</strong> ACLs at the ISP router at ERNET.<br />
The network diagram <strong>of</strong> the existing LAN network at the <strong>Institute</strong> is<br />
given in Annexure A.<br />

3. Cable Plant Solution:<br />
1. The number <strong>of</strong> points <strong>of</strong> connectivity in each floor/wing as well<br />
as the exact distribution <strong>of</strong> the same in the faculty<br />
rooms/labora<strong>to</strong>ries/conference rooms etc are given in the<br />
Annexures.<br />
2. The entire cable plant solution including the part <strong>of</strong> the work<br />
related <strong>to</strong> the laying <strong>of</strong> channels/conduits/race ways, which is<br />
currently under progress, has <strong>to</strong> con<strong>for</strong>m <strong>to</strong> the Structured<br />
cabling approach <strong>and</strong> has <strong>to</strong> con<strong>for</strong>m <strong>to</strong> the EIA/TIA 568 B<br />
st<strong>and</strong>ards. Certification <strong>and</strong> Warranty <strong>to</strong> ensure per<strong>for</strong>mance<br />
<strong>and</strong> application assurance is m<strong>and</strong>a<strong>to</strong>ry.<br />
3. The horizontal cabling will be 4 core Unshielded Twisted Pair<br />
(UTP) Category 6 (Gigabit <strong>to</strong> the desk<strong>to</strong>p) terminated with<br />
In<strong>for</strong>mation outlets <strong>of</strong> either single or dual or quad depending<br />
on the requirement at the specific location.<br />
4. Patch panels / Jack panels should be provided along with the<br />
patch cords <strong>of</strong> adequate lengths con<strong>for</strong>ming <strong>to</strong> the st<strong>and</strong>ards.<br />
5. Cabling activity, <strong>for</strong> both Copper <strong>and</strong> Fiber Optic includes all<br />
the associated material <strong>and</strong> related civil work as a <strong>to</strong>tal turn key<br />
solution. For example, cable pulling, connec<strong>to</strong>risation <strong>of</strong> cables,<br />
crimping <strong>of</strong> cables, UTP termination <strong>of</strong> nodes <strong>and</strong> the associated<br />
labour <strong>for</strong> fixing racks <strong>and</strong> panels etc.<br />
8
6. The work related <strong>to</strong> the connectivity requirements in the main<br />
communication rooms as well as the floor level/wing level<br />
communication rooms will be within the scope.<br />
7. After the cable plant is implemented completely, it has <strong>to</strong> be<br />
tested using appropriate <strong>to</strong>ols <strong>to</strong> ensure that it meets all the<br />
stated requirements <strong>and</strong> the test reports have <strong>to</strong> be submitted.<br />
4. Switching Requirements:<br />
1. The main switch/core switch <strong>to</strong> be located in the main<br />
communication room <strong>of</strong> each one <strong>of</strong> the buildings must have<br />
adequate number <strong>of</strong> fiber ports <strong>for</strong> the backbone connectivity as<br />
well as down stream connectivity. In addition <strong>to</strong> that, it will<br />
provide 24/48 ports <strong>of</strong> gigabit connectivity (1000 Base T) which<br />
is <strong>to</strong> be used <strong>for</strong> connecting the distribution level switches<br />
located in the floors/wings <strong>and</strong> the switch located in the server<br />
room.<br />
2. The main switch <strong>to</strong> be provided will be a full function Layer 3<br />
switch <strong>to</strong> support all the requirements including the IP<br />
Multicasting, VLAN aggregation <strong>and</strong> the other distribution<br />
switches, based on the port density requirements <strong>of</strong> the<br />
departments need <strong>to</strong> be atleast Layer 2 manageable switches.<br />
3. The main switch <strong>to</strong> provide the necessary functionality <strong>and</strong><br />
features as stated <strong>and</strong> in addition wire speed per<strong>for</strong>mance.<br />
4. All the other switches have <strong>to</strong> provide the required functionality<br />
<strong>and</strong> features, complete manageability <strong>and</strong> in addition at least<br />
50 % wire speed per<strong>for</strong>mance.<br />
5. The access level switches are required <strong>to</strong> have atleast 50%<br />
wirespeed per<strong>for</strong>mance.<br />
5. Network Management <strong>and</strong> Moni<strong>to</strong>ring:<br />
SERC has implemented the NMS <strong>and</strong> NMT solutions <strong>for</strong><br />
administering <strong>and</strong> managing the campus network as well as the<br />
Internet services. Brief details <strong>of</strong> the same are given below:<br />
The bidders need NOT quote NMS <strong>and</strong> NMT solution as a part <strong>of</strong><br />
their <strong>of</strong>fer. However they have <strong>to</strong> underst<strong>and</strong> the solution<br />
implemented at SERC as a centralised management solution <strong>and</strong><br />
ensure that the products supplied through this <strong>tender</strong> are<br />
manageable using the same architecture. It is <strong>to</strong> be noted that the<br />
<strong>Institute</strong> currently has network switches which are supplied at<br />
different points in time by multiple venders <strong>and</strong> from different<br />
OEMs.<br />
9
The active networking devices on the campus network are<br />
moni<strong>to</strong>red <strong>and</strong> managed from SERC. This is done by using a<br />
Network Management Station (NMS) that runs the HP Open View<br />
s<strong>of</strong>tware. This s<strong>of</strong>tware uses SNMP based moni<strong>to</strong>ring <strong>to</strong> manage<br />
the active networking devices. The devices that are deployed on the<br />
campus network are "Manageable" devices <strong>and</strong> there<strong>for</strong>e moni<strong>to</strong>rable<br />
<strong>and</strong> manageable by the NMS.<br />
The NMS provides the following functions:<br />
• Displays the logical <strong>to</strong>pology <strong>of</strong> the campus network device<br />
interconnections.<br />
• Provides a means <strong>of</strong> navigating the graphical <strong>to</strong>pology <strong>to</strong><br />
"examine" individual devices up<strong>to</strong> the level <strong>of</strong> an individual<br />
port.<br />
• Dynamically moni<strong>to</strong>r the traffic/errors at the level <strong>of</strong> a port<br />
<strong>and</strong> show a real time plot.<br />
• Ability <strong>to</strong> moni<strong>to</strong>r the functional status <strong>of</strong> the network device<br />
<strong>and</strong> archive the data <strong>for</strong> future retrieval <strong>and</strong> analysis.<br />
• Ability <strong>to</strong> generate alarms <strong>and</strong> notifications in real time so as<br />
<strong>to</strong> alert the opera<strong>to</strong>r <strong>of</strong> specific contexts (pre-defined in the<br />
configuration).<br />
• Ability <strong>to</strong> generate periodic reports <strong>for</strong> device availability,<br />
traffic <strong>and</strong> inven<strong>to</strong>ry.<br />
